Abstract

The present invention provides methods for selecting a suitable anticancer drug for the treatment of patient with non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C). The present invention also provides methods for determining drug resistance in NSCLC patients receiving EGFR inhibitor therapy.

Claims (26)

1. A method for administering an anticancer drug to a non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) subject and longitudinally monitoring the subject receiving the anticancer drug, the method comprising:

(a) detecting and/or quantifying the expression level and/or activation level of HER1 in a cellular extract produced from an isolated cancer cell from the subject;

(b) detecting and/or quantifying the expression level and/or activation level of cMet in a cellular extract produced from an isolated cancer cell from the subject;

(c) determining a HER1/cMET index by dividing the expression level of HER1 by the expression level of c-MET or by dividing the activation level of HER1 by the activation level of cMET multiplied by a numerical factor of 20 in the cellular extracts at time point 1 (t 1 ), wherein the HER1/c-MET index is between 0-20;

(d) administering an EGFR inhibitor when the HER1/c-MET index is between 2 and 20, or when the HER1/c-MET index is between 0 and 1.9 administering a c-MET inhibitor or a combination of a c-MET inhibitor and an EGFR inhibitor;

(e) repeating steps (a) and (b) to determine a HER1/cMET index later in time based on the expression levels of HER1 and c-Met analytes in the cellular extracts at time point 2 (t 2 );

(f) comparing the HER1/cMET index of the earlier time point (t 1 ) to the HER1/cMET index at the later time point (t 2 ), to monitor the subject receiving the anticancer drug; and

(g) continuing administering or selecting a suitable anticancer drug(s) to the subject based upon a change in the HER1/cMET index.

2. The method of claim 1 , wherein an HER1/cMET index at t 2 that is greater than at t 1 indicates prolonged progression-free survival (PFS) for the subject.

3. The method of claim 1 , wherein an HER1/cMET index at t 2 that is less than at t 1 indicates shortened PFS for the subject.

4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the expression levels of EGFR and cMet are used in calculating the HER1/c-MET index.

5. The method of claim 1 , wherein the activation levels of EGFR and cMet are used in calculating the HER1/c-MET index.

6. The method of claim 1 , wherein the expression levels and/or activation levels of HER1 and cMET are determined by a multiplex high-throughput assay.

7. The method of claim 1 , wherein the expression levels of HER1 and cMet are determined by mRNA levels.

8. The method of claim 7 , wherein the mRNA levels are measured using Northern blotting, Reverse Transcriptase Polymerase Chain Reaction (RT-PCR), or quantitative RT-PCR (qRT-PCR).

9. The method of claim 1 , wherein an HER1/cMET index at t 2 that is less than at t 1 indicates resistance to EGFR inhibitor therapy.

10. The method of claim 1 , wherein a HER1 mutation indicates a better progression-free survival rate compared to wild type HER1.

11. The method of claim 10 , wherein the EGFR mutation is selected from the group consisting of E709D, E709Q, E709K, E709A, E709A, G719S, G719C, G719A, G719R, S768I, T790M, L858R, L858M, L861Q and L861R.

12. The method of claim 9 , wherein a cMet inhibitor is included in the therapy for the subject.

13. The method of claim 1 , wherein the HER1/c-MET index at t 2 is between 0-20.

14. The method of claim 13 , wherein when the HER1/c-MET index is between 2 and 10, the subject is administered an EGFR inhibitor.

15. The method of claim 14 , wherein the EGFR inhibitor is selected from the group consisting of Cetaximab, Panitumumab, Matuzumab, Nimotuzumab, ErbB1 vaccine, Erlotinib, Gefitinib, EKB 569, CL-387-785 and a combination thereof.

16. The method of claim 9 , wherein when the HER1/c-MET index is between 1 and 1.9, the subject is administered a cMET inhibitor or a combination of a cMET inhibitor and an EGFR inhibitor.

17. The method of claim 16 , wherein the c-MET inhibitor is selected from the group consisting of MAG102 and MetMab, ARQ197, XL184, PF-02341066, GSK1363089/XL880, MP470, MGCD265, SGX523, PF04217903 JNJ38877605, INCB28060, AMG-458, E7050, MK-2461, BMS-777607 and a combination thereof.

18. The method of claim 1 , wherein a higher level of pHER3 at t 2 compared to t 1 indicates resistance to EGFR inhibitor therapy.

19.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ining and/or quantifying the expression of HGF is used as a surrogate for the expression of cMET.
